package org.openiot.cupus.examples;
import java.io.File;
import java.util.HashMap;
import java.util.UUID;
import org.openiot.cupus.artefact.HashtablePublication;
import org.openiot.cupus.artefact.Publication;
import org.openiot.cupus.artefact.Subscription;
import org.openiot.cupus.entity.mobilebroker.MobileBroker;
import org.openiot.cupus.entity.subscriber.NotificationListener;
/**
*
* @author Aleksandar
*/
public class StartMobileBroker {
public static void main(String[] args) {
//reading config file from location provided at runtime
String configFile = null;
String inputFolderPath = null;
try {
configFile = args[0];
inputFolderPath = args[1];
} catch (Exception e) {
System.out.println("ERROR! Couldn't start publisher.");
System.out.println("\n Two command-line arguments needed - path to the config file and input folder!");
System.exit(-1);
}
// create a new mobile broker and define notification listener (in this
// example received notifications are printed on the standard output)
// In notification listener a one can implement application logic
MobileBroker mb1 = new MobileBroker(new File(configFile));
mb1.setNotificationListener(new NotificationListener() {
@Override
public void notify(UUID subscriberId, String subscriberName,
Publication publication) {
HashtablePublication notification = (HashtablePublication) publication;
HashMap<String, Object> receivedData = notification
.getProperties();
System.out.println("Received publication:");
System.out.println(publication);
System.out.println();
}
@Override
public void notify(UUID subscriberId, String subscriberName, Subscription subscription) {
}
});
// connect to the broker
mb1.connect();
//announce all announcements which are located in an input folder
File inputFolder = new File(inputFolderPath);
for (File content : inputFolder.listFiles()) {
if (content.getName().startsWith("announcement")) {
mb1.announceFromXMLFile(inputFolderPath + System.getProperty("file.separator") + content.getName());
}
}
try {
Thread.sleep(1000);
} catch (InterruptedException e) {
e.printStackTrace();
}
//now publish all available data
//publish all publications which are located in an input folder
for (File content : inputFolder.listFiles()) {
if (content.getName().startsWith("publication")) {
mb1.publishFromXMLFile(inputFolderPath + System.getProperty("file.separator") + content.getName());
}
}
}
}
